Sebastian Gishamer (born 13 October 1988) is an Austrian football referee who officiates in the Austrian Football Bundesliga. He has been a FIFA referee since 2019, and is ranked as a UEFA first category referee.[1]

Officiating career

[edit]

Gishamer represents the Salzburg Football Association (Salzburger Fußballverband). He rapidly advanced through the Austrian lower divisions before making his debut in the top-flight Austrian Football Bundesliga during the 2016–17 season. In 2019, he was added to the FIFA International Referees List.[2]
